Cette règle marque les méthodes obsolètes suivantes :
- com.ibm.websphere.management.cmdframework.CommandMgrInitializer.initializeClientMode(AdminClient)
- com.ibm.websphere.management.cmdframework.CommandMgrInitializer.initializeLocalMode()
- com.ibm.websphere.management.cmdframework.CommandMgrInitializer.initializeServerMode()
- com.ibm.websphere.management.cmdframework.CommandMgr.getClientCommandMgr(AdminClient)
:NONE.
CommandMgrInitializer
Les méthodes sont obsolètes dans WebSphere Application Server version 6.0, et
CommandMgr
a été dépréciée dans la version 7.0.
Elles risquent d'être supprimées dans une version future.
Pour les quatre méthodes, utilisez
CommandMgr.getCommandMgr(AdminClient)
:NONE.
Le correctif automatisé remplacera les méthodes dépréciées par la méthode préférée.
S'il existe une importation pour la classe
com.ibm.websphere.management.cmdframework.CommandMgr
, alors le correctif automatisé utilisera le nom de classe simple ( CommandMgr ) pour le remplacer.
En l'absence d'importation, le nom complet (com.ibm.websphere.management.cmdframework.CommandMgr) est utilisé.
Exemple :
< span class="Code" > importez com.ibm.websphere.management.cmdframework. * ;
public class MyClass {
// du code
CommandMgrInitializer.initializeLocalMode();
// du code
}
L'exemple précédent est remplacé par :
< span class="Code" > importez com.ibm.websphere.management.cmdframework. * ;
public class MyClass {
// du code
CommandMgr.getCommandMgr();
// du code
}
Si, l'instruction d'importation de l'exemple précédent était:
import com.ibm.websphere.management.cmdframework.CommandMgrInitializer;
alors le code mis à jour sera:
< span class="Code" > import com.ibm.websphere.management.cmdframework.CommandMgrInitializer;
public class MyClass {
// du code
com.ibm.websphere.management.cmdframework.CommandMgr.getCommandMgr();
// du code
}
Pour des informations sur la classe, voir la
dans la documentation.
La liste complète des
API obsolètes
figure dans la documentation.